As part of our strong partnership with Microsoft, we’re proud to share the insights of Ruchi, Senior FastTrack Solution Architect at Microsoft, who represented Microsoft at BOOST25. Her reflections capture how AI is transforming the utilities and energy sector, and how our joint efforts are shaping the future of digital transformation.
“At BOOST25, I represented Microsoft as a Senior FastTrack Solution Architect, driving conversations on how AI can transform the utilities and energy sector.”
My key contribution was delivering a session on “Build Your Own Agentic AI for Utilities and Energy Companies”, where I demonstrated how organizations can leverage Microsoft Copilot Studio and agentic AI frameworks to create intelligent, autonomous solutions.
The session focused on practical strategies for embedding AI into operational workflows — enabling predictive maintenance, optimizing grid operations, and enhancing customer engagement — while ensuring scalability, security, and compliance.
I also presented multiple real-world use cases showing how utilities and energy companies can leverage AI to improve employee productivity.

“The utilities sector is at a pivotal moment, where digital transformation and AI-driven automation are paramount for resilience and sustainability.”
I am confident that AI is more than a technological enhancement, it is a strategic catalyst enabling utilities to deliver smarter grids, predictive insights, and tailored customer experiences.
